Design of a Digital PID with High Bandwidth for Locking DFB Laser to an Absorption line of CH4

Analog PID controllers, although offering higher bandwidth than digital PIDs, generally suffer from a lack of features such as variable parameter tuning. We report on enhancing bandwidth of digital PID and their application in methane absorption line stability.
